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Woodland Heights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Woodland Heights with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Woodland Heights is at Valley Creek listed at $899.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Woodland Heights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Woodland Heights is $1,793.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Woodland Heights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Woodland Heights is a 1,771 square feet unit starting from $1,980 at Northside Townhomes.

What is the average size for Woodland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Woodland Heights is currently 1,616 sq ft.
